Fort Accident Update
Fort Defiance, Va. The name of a Fort Defiance senior killed in a car crash has been released.

The name of a Fort Defiance senior killed in a car crash has been released.
Police say Amy Lin Caracofe of Crimora was driving her Toyota Celica on Dam Town Road just east of Route 11.
She swerved off the right side of the road and over-corrected. Then she crossed into the left lane and hit a tree.
The accident occurred around 11:30 a.m Thursday, shortly after Caracofe left school for the day.
The school is offering additional counseling to students. Some students created a memorial to Caracofe at the site of the accident, which was not far from the school.
The Fort Defiance principal says some of Caracofe's closest friends decided to stay home Friday, which is a decision the school supports.
